Application of polysilazane in coatings 1

Hits: 978 img

Polysilazane is widely used in the formulation of coatings and varnishes, and it has excellent weather resistance, UV resistance, corrosion resistance, stain resistance, graffiti resistance, scratch resistance, heat resistance and other characteristics. The dry film thickness of polysilazane varnish is usually between 10 nm ~ 2 μ M. compared with amino alkyd varnish system and two-component polyurethane varnish system, polysilazane varnish has more excellent light retention and weather resistance; compared with silicone modified polyester varnish system, polysilazane varnish has more excellent heat resistance. After 2400 h salt spray resistance test (ISO 7253-2001), the aluminum coated with polysilazane coating is still free of corrosion; the steel coated with polysilazane coating is still free of corrosion after 2400 h condensate test (ISO 6270.2-2005). The water contact angle of polysilazane coating is about 95 ° and can be maintained for a long time. However, the water contact angle of polysilazane coating can be increased to more than 120 ° with proper additives. The coating is low viscosity, solvent-free, fluorine-free, and has excellent adhesion to most substrates, and has ultra-high hardness (9h +).
When polysilazane is heated to 450 ℃, the polymer will be transformed into inorganic ceramics (SiOx), which have very high hardness (9h) and super high heat resistance (up to 1800 ℃). In addition, polysilazane can be combined with most of the resins that do not react with it, such as thermoplastic acrylic acid, organosilicon, organic polysilazane and inorganic polysilazane mixture to form a cold mix.
